Dubai: Part of Abu Dhabi’s Group42, the sovereign cloud service provider Core42 has added OpenAI’s new ‘open-weight’ AI models to its platform.

The new OpenAI additions – which includes the gpt-oss-20B and gpt-oss-120B – can be accessed through the Core42 Compass API.

“Organizations can access the latest open-weight AI models and choose the optimal platform to scale transformation, optimize performance and cost, and drive progress across global markets,” said Kiril Evtimov, CEO of Core42 and Group CTO, G42.

The latest AI models allow organizations ‘run and adapt AI locally or in the cloud, with full transparency, fine-tuning, and sovereign deployment options’, said Core42 in a statement. “Customers can align performance, cost, and compliance to their needs,” it added.

Core42 sees this as a ‘pivotal move toward enterprise AI autonomy’. “With open-weight access, businesses can shape AI to their unique needs and unlock new possibilities for innovation at scale,” the statement added.

“Core42 AI Cloud, powered by silicon-diverse infrastructure, delivers the flexibility and performance needed for today’s AI workloads,” said Evtimov.

G42 in the recent past has been busy with multiple launches, including a 5GW US-UAE AI campus and the 1GW Stargate UAE facility as Phase 1 of the project. There was also $1.5 billion investment that was committed by Microsoft in 2024.
